A family has been displaced after a basement fire at a large two-story detached house in Southeast D.C. early Friday morning, D.C. Fire and EMS said on Twitter.
The fire was reported at 6 a.m. at home in the 3300 block of Highview Terrace, D.C Fire and EMS officials said.
An investigation revealed that the fire started in the basement and extended to floors above through the walls. When crews arrived at the scene, they were able to knock out the flames.
At this time, no injuries were reported. All residents in the house made it safely outside of the home, officials said. The displaced residents were able to find alternate housing with a relative.
As of Friday morning, crews were at the scene opening the walls and knocking out any lingering hot spots.
